Output 74e3bcfeb47750e63b5c3b68dca8323bf022321cdc94e41df4737870d05be0fd:17

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 68f27ef098b31735ff97342e9132df95e794a140
address
tb1qdre8auyckvtntluhxshfzvkljhnefg2qu8vfn5
transaction
74e3bcfeb47750e63b5c3b68dca8323bf022321cdc94e41df4737870d05be0fd
confirmations
60029
spent
true